It's all in the prep work, take your time and prep the car yourself before dropping it off anywhere.

I painted my 240sx and helped a lot of my friends paint there's. it's all in the prep. We used PPG Delfleet single stage paint mixed to Nissan A54 red. Reds the most expensive color and it was only $350 in paint, hardener, reducer, primer and sealer

Buying an automatic by TiernsNA in 240sx

[–]bmaddock 0 points1 point  (0 children)

I pulled the trigger a bit early on a convertible and had to 5-speed swap it. Ironically enough I had done a swap before on my Galant in high school lol so was pretty familiar with the process. I lucked out and found a hell of a deal and did the manual swap for around $300 including a new OEM clutch, clutch slave and clutch master cylinder. It took me about 3 days with relatively basic tools to get it perfect but again I had some prior experience. I would account for at least a week just in case you end up missing a part or something goes wrong.

If I had to do it again though, spend just a little more and do the White Bunny clutch setup if you plan on turboing the KA.

Ka-t pcv oil catch easy set up? by Sr20det2 in 240sx

[–]bmaddock 0 points1 point  (0 children)

Hitching on to what /u/Qemyst said, I did something similar that I thought was a pretty simple setup that guarantees no pressure in the crankcase. I put a mini filter on the valvecover to vent to atmosphere. I then removed the hose off the PCV valve and blocked it from going into the intake manifold. I then ran a new hose from the PCV valve to a catch can and the catch can is run to my turbo intake pipe.

This way the PCV valve is always drawing from the crankcase. I also have my MAF set for blow-through so no worries about unmetered air. In the future I would like to properly block up my intake manifold where the PCV used to draw from as the thread Qemyst linked to.
